Out there in Driesville you need to build your shade. A simple carport. All the nice rust free 67-72s I've bought out of the arid S/W have had the woodgrain trim on one side burned off and the other side looked great. I figure parked under a carport with faded side facing west or south. Sun all day or late day heat and lower sun angle
